Take the stairs – and choose similar activities

Building your very own home workout can be too much of a hassle if you’re new to the world of fitness. When you lack the motivation and inspiration, let alone the time needed to research the most viable options for your situation, you should look for ways to seamlessly introduce more activities into your day that don’t disrupt your schedule.
Instead of taking the elevator or escalator, why not take the stairs? You can also cycle to work, spend a day with a friend taking a cup of coffee to go instead of sitting down, and you can organize walking lunches and walking meetings. You’ll burn calories, be in the fresh air, and you won’t pile on too much onto your already busy schedule.
Swap sugar with stevia

We’ve all been guilty of indulging in sweets a little bit too much, especially during the holidays. It’s hard to resist, right? Still, so many of our store-bought goodies contain insane amounts of processed sugar, so even ketchup and low-fat yogurt often contain plenty of this addictive substance. As it turns out, we’re likely consuming much more of it than we know.
To cut your intake or eliminate it altogether (although that might be too big of a step for some), you can swap your sugar with stevia and similar, less calorie-dense options. That way, you get to retain the flavour, but without the sugar rush and without wreaking havoc on your diet.

Schedule your sleep

For many people who are new to fitness, adding supplements of all kinds can help elevate their quality of life, but it’s not a shortcut to health. One key step many people skip in an attempt to feel better without added effort is focusing on sleep!
Try to use an app to track your sleeping patterns or simply commit to a sleeping schedule that’s consistent and good for you. Aim for seven to eight hours of sleep every night, preferably at the same time, and you’ll see that your energy will be replenished, and you’ll feel much better in a matter of days.
Get an insulated water bottle

Consider this a double win, because you’ll not only manage to hydrate better during the day, but you’ll also be able to reduce plastic use in your life by eliminating plastic water bottles altogether. Getting an insulated water bottle raises your awareness of your need for more water (because so many people don’t hydrate properly), but it also gives you a clear idea as to how much water you’re actually drinking every day.
So, instead of counting those darn glasses and going back and forth, you can pour yourself an entire insulated water bottle to keep it fresh and refill only once or twice per day. A bottle will also help you stay hydrated when you work out, when you’re on the go, and it can surely keep your coffee warm for those long hours of work!
